ISLAMABAD: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if hosted a dinner in the honor of state dignitaries attending an-all important 23rd Shanghai Cooperation Organization (SCO) Summit in the country.
As the current Chair of the Council of the Heads of Government (CHG), the premier welcomed and shook hands with the attending guests India’s External Affairs Minister (EAM) S Jaishankar.
This visit by Jaishankar, who arrived in Pakistan, is the first of its kind in almost a decade.
Earlier, before his arrival, the Indian EAM clarified bilateral ties would not be discussed during his visit.
Chinese Premier Li Qiang attended the 23rd SCO Summit, with his visit to Pakistan being the first by a Chinese premier in 11 years.
China, Russia, Belarus,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, Tajikistan and Uzbekistan will be represented by their prime ministers while Iran’s First Vice President Mohammad Reza Aref will be attending the summit, the Foreign Office has said.
